The Freeman Street station is a local station on the IRT White Plains Road Line of the New York City Subway. Located at the intersection of Freeman Street and Southern Boulevard in the Crotona Park East neighborhood of the Bronx, it is served by the 2 train at all times, and the 5 train at all times except late nights and rush hours in the peak direction.

St. John Chrysostom's Church is a Roman Catholic parish church under the authority of the Roman Catholic Archdiocese of New York, in the Morrisania section of the New York City borough of the Bronx. St. John Chrysostom’s Church is situated 910 feet southeast of Freeman Street.

The Whitlock Avenue station is a local station on the IRT Pelham Line of the New York City Subway. Located at Whitlock Avenue and Westchester Avenue in the Foxhurst neighborhood of the Bronx, it is served by the 6 train at all times. Morrisania is a residential neighborhood in the southwestern Bronx, New York City, New York. Its boundaries are the Cross Bronx Expressway to the north, Crotona-Prospect Avenue to the east, East 163rd Street to the south, and Webster Avenue to the west.

The South Bronx is an area of the New York City borough of the Bronx. The area comprises neighborhoods in the southern part of the Bronx, such as Grand Concourse, Mott Haven, Melrose, and Port Morris.

Melrose is a residential neighborhood in the southwestern section of the New York City borough of the Bronx. It adjoins the business and onetime theater area known as The Hub.
